Total Student Population Comparison

The total student population of selected colleges is 38,886 with 20,773 female students and 18,113 male students. This enrollment stat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023. The following table compares the student population for both undergraduate and graduate schools between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Johns Hopkins University has the most enrolled students of 31,275, while Women's Institute of Torah Seminary and College has the least number of students of 173 for both in graduate and undergraduate programs.

Undergraduate Student Population

The total undergraduate population of selected colleges is 11,696 with 6,314 female students and 5,382 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 undergradu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Johns Hopkins University has the most enrolled undergraduate students of 6,044, while Women's Institute of Torah Seminary and College has the least number of undergraduate students of 173.

Graduate Student Population

The total graduate population of selected colleges is 27,190 with 14,459 female students and 12,731 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 gradu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Johns Hopkins University has the most enrolled graduate students of 25,231, while Ner Israel Rabbinical College has the least number of graduate students of 176.

Distance Learning (Online Class) Enrollment

The following table compares 2022-2023 distance learning enrollment for both undergraduate and graduate programs between selected colleges. In undergraduate programs, out of total 11,277 students, 487 students (4.32%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 1,636 students (14.51%) have learned from at least one online course. For graduate schools, out of total 27,014 students, 14,724 students (54.51%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 4,885 students (18.08%) have learned from at least one online course.
